Why Exporting Salesforce Files to Google Drive Is More Difficult Than It Should Be
Native Salesforce export tools are not designed for file management. These were built for backups, not for teams that need to export Salesforce files to Google Drive on a recurring, filtered basis.
Absence of Selective Filtering
Standard export tools provide you with all-or-nothing options. You can’t just go and get “only invoices from closed-won opportunities in Q1” you get every ContentVersion record and every attachment, whether you want it or not.
Warning: “File Storage Limit Reached”
The more files you have, the more likely you are to run into the dreaded “File Storage Limit Exceeded” warning. Because there is no clean native way to export Salesforce files to Google Drive on a schedule, Admins end up hoarding files that should have been archived months ago.
Manual Sorting Is Eating Up Your Week
Even if an export eventually completes, someone still has to rename files, match them back to records, and rebuild folder structures by hand. That’s hours lost every month — hours your data team doesn’t have.
